In recent years, the quality of Nollywood movies has been so poor and one of the reasons movie makers give for producing cheap and poor movies is that the degree of piracy in Nigeria will make them not profit from good quality movies. It took the intervention of new generation directors and producers who wanted to raise the bar and standard of Nollywood movies to start soliciting  for funds to make good quality movies.
Award winning director, Kunle Afolayan who recently produced and directed October 1, the best film of the year 2014 has said he has not made up to half the amount of money he spent making the great movie because of the activities of Piracy.
 The unauthorised reproduction/recording (piracy) of movies like Kunle Afolayan‘s October 1, Ayo Makun‘s 30 Days in Atlanta and others and the sales of such have prompted a reaction from Nollywood practitioners. But unlike several times in the past when people would just condemn these actions and move on, practitioners seem ready to swing into action. NET gathered that practitioners in the movie industry will gather for a peaceful protest march against Piracy on Monday, April 20, 2015. The protesters, to be led by Yemi Sodimu, Yinka Akanbi and others, will converge at Ikeja under bridge and March through Alausa and Ikeja environs to register their displeasure....
